										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>As a <a href="https://ecoshieldasphalt.tempurl.host/">sealcoating contractor</a>, your reputation is everything. However, making these five mistakes can quickly lead to unhappy customers and negative word-of-mouth. Here are some sealcoating mistakes that can blow it with your customers:</p>
<h4>1. Only doing one spray coat.</h4>
<p>A single sealcoating spray coat may not be enough to properly seal and protect the asphalt surface. It&#8217;s important to follow industry standards and apply multiple coats as needed.</p>
<h4>2. Watering down sealer material.</h4>
<p>This not only weakens the sealer&#8217;s effectiveness, but it can also result in uneven application and potential cracks in the asphalt surface. Use the correct mix ratio for optimal sealcoating results.</p>
<h4>3. Not applying enough sealer for the condition of the asphalt.</h4>
<p>It&#8217;s important to properly assess the condition of the asphalt and apply enough sealer for thorough coverage and protection. Skimping on sealer application can lead to premature cracking and deterioration.</p>
<h4>4. Not using an additive.</h4>
<p>Additives greatly improve the performance of asphalt emulsion. Only so much additive can be used during the manufacturing process. It&#8217;s important that additional additive is added prior to sealer application for faster drying time, reduced tracking, faster curing in the shade, opening roads sooner to traffic, better adhesion, and better aggregate suspension.</p>
<h4>5. Using a toxic material such as coal tar sealer.</h4>
<p>In recent years, there has been growing concern over the health hazards associated with coal tar sealers. 										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Sealcoating is an essential part of maintaining asphalt pavement, offering protection against elements that can degrade its quality and lifespan. However, the process is not without its pitfalls. For professionals in the sealcoating industry, knowing what mistakes to avoid can be the difference between a job well done and one that requires costly rework. Let&#8217;s dive into some common sealcoating errors and how you can sidestep them for a flawless finish.</p>
<h3>Key Mistakes to Avoid When Sealcoating</h3>
<h4>1. Inadequate Surface Preparation</h4>
<p>One of the most critical steps in sealcoating is preparing the surface properly. Failing to thoroughly clean the asphalt of all dirt, debris and oil spots can prevent the sealcoat from adhering correctly, leading to poor coverage and early wear. Always ensure the surface is impeccably clean and dry before application.</p>
<h4>2. Ignoring Weather Conditions</h4>
<p>Sealcoating should only be performed in optimal weather conditions. Applying sealcoat in temperatures below 50 degrees Fahrenheit or when rain is expected within 24 hours can hinder the curing process. Always check the weather forecast before beginning a project to ensure conditions are favorable.</p>
<h4>3. Incorrect Sealant Mixing</h4>
<p>Improper mixing of the sealcoat material can lead to inconsistent texture and inadequate protection. It&#8217;s crucial to mix the sealant according to the manufacturer&#8217;s instructions to achieve the right viscosity and ensure an even application across the entire surface.</p>
<h4>4. Applying Too Much or Too Little Sealant</h4>
<p>Applying too much sealant can lead to a slippery surface, slow curing times, and a splotchy appearance. Conversely, applying too little can result in insufficient coverage, leaving the asphalt vulnerable to damage. Use calibrated equipment to apply the sealcoat evenly and according to the specifications.</p>
<h4>5. Overlooking Crack Filling</h4>
<p>Sealcoating is not a fix for existing cracks. Before sealcoating, all significant cracks should be filled to prevent water infiltration and further deterioration. Neglecting this step can compromise the structural integrity of the asphalt and lead to more severe damage.</p>
<h4>6. Failing to Block the Area</h4>
<p>After sealcoating, it’s important to <a href="https://ecoshieldasphalt.tempurl.host/shop/">block off</a> the treated area to prevent foot and vehicle traffic until the sealcoat has fully cured. Not doing so can lead to premature wear and tear and negatively impact the appearance and effectiveness of the sealcoat.</p>
<p>Avoiding these common mistakes in sealcoating can drastically improve the quality of your work and the longevity of the asphalt surfaces you treat.
